What does “All-In” Pricing mean?

0

Just about all Payroll Service companies have quite a complicated and confusing system of calculating your payroll fees. There is the base price per payroll, then an added fee for each employee, then an added charge for quarterly filings, then there is a base fee for W-2 with an added fee for each W-2 printed, oh, and then there is a fee for re-runs, and fees for additional reports, and fees for additional direct deposits per employee – WHEW – At inSync Payroll, it’s ONE “All-In” monthly fee – everything is included and there are NO add-on fees. Unlimited payroll for ONE Price.
